Transaction ecd9cd9899dd5985447209077ea9b58bd5a13dba95053923e9626079868d1788

block
72bb523739390e3d636c268d76dc8f3bb561fca4dd426b2909fec5b60d9cf562

3 Inputs

50 Outputs